Standard-Related Information

Overview of Relevant Standards

ISO 27001 is an international standard for information security management systems (ISMS) that provides a framework for organizations to manage and protect their information assets. WEEE (Waste Electrical and Electronic Equipment) management involves the safe disposal and recycling of electrical and electronic waste, which requires adherence to specific standards.
